Travelling using an infant/child car seat

A car seat can be used for an infant/child between the ages of 6 months upto 36 months , a seat must have been purchased to allow you to do this. You can use a purpose-designed car safety seat, which has a proper restraining 5 point harness and can be fixed facing forward on the seat of the aircraft.
The car seat must not exceed 16 inches or 40 cm in width. The car seat must conform to British Safety standard and should be in good condition.
